Drew, 24, was drafted by the Ducks in the sixth-round in the 2018 NHL Entry Draft. In 44 games with Anaheim's AHL affiliate in San Diego, Drew had 11 points (five goals, six assists), 92 penalty minutes and was a minus-14. The Kingston (Ontario) native made his NHL debut in April 2022 against the San Jose Sharks.
Slavin, 24, was a seventh-round pick of Chicago in 2018. He joined the team in 2021 after spending two seasons in the NCAA with Colorado College. In 51 games for the Rockford IceHogs this season, Slavin had 11 points (three goals, eight assists), 16 penalty minutes and was a minus-13.
